Cranberry Gelatin Mold

Cranberry Gelatin Mold

This is a great substitute for plain cranberries at holiday dinners. It can be made low-fat by omitting the walnuts and using low-fat cream cheese and whipped topping. Enjoy!
  • Serves: 12 persons

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Step 1

    Prepare cranberry gelatin according to directions. Pour into a 9x13 inch dish. Stir in cranberries. Refrigerate for at least 4 hours or until set.
  2. Step 2

    Prepare lime gelatin according to directions. Allow to cool slightly, and then blend in cream cheese. Mix in pineapple. Slowly layer over cranberry gelatin. Allow to set for at least 4 hours.
  3. Step 3

    Just before serving, spread on whipped topping and sprinkle with chopped walnuts.
